WebThe formation of black holes, their evolution, and their mergers are fields of intense study over many decades. One intriguing feature of black holes is the relation between gravity and thermodynamics. The event horizon of the black hole is found to possess entropy and temperature. When they combine Einstein’s gravity equations and the equations of electromagnetism, they calculate that a black hole’s … philadelphia air quality report 2021WebBlack holes of stellar mass form when massive stars collapse at the end of their life cycle. After a black hole has formed, it can grow by absorbing mass from its surroundings. Supermassive black holes of millions of solar masses ( M☉) may form by absorbing other stars and merging with other black holes. philadelphia allentownWebBlack hole thermodynamics has been proposed for many years since the entropy and temperature were found by Bekenstein and Hawking [ 1, 2 ], even getting many interesting results, like the four laws of black hole thermodynamics.
